Lisbon: National Secretariate for Information, 1962. Book. Very Good. Trade Paperback. First. 8vo - over 7¾" - 9¾" tall. 635 p., ill. Polyglot: Also bears titles l'Invasion et occupation de Goa dans la presse mondiale and Die Invasion und Besetzung von Goa in der Weltpresse. Edited and published by the National Secretariate for Information, Lisbon. Texts in English, French, German, Italian, and Spanish, from newspapers around the world, commenting on the Indian invasion of the Portuguese territory of Goa. Illustrations are editorial cartoons from a wide variety of sources..
